Dublin base pop act, Hello Moon are set to release their debut album ‘Only Count The Sunny Hours’ in September.

Formed in 2010 and a year later releasing their debut album marking a landmark year for the band who have supported Cloud Control, Lower Dens and James Vincent McMorrow along the way and contributed their song ‘Barefoot’ on the Popical Island Compilation #2.

They launch their debut album on Any Other City records on September 10th in Crawdaddy, Dublin.
